摘要

Free-spinning-turmel tests have been performed with a model of a typical fighter-type airplane to determine the effect of 40° sweepback on the spin and recovery characteristics. The spin and recovery characteristics of the model for both a swept-wing and an unwept-wing configuration were obtained for a range of typicalfighter loading conditions and for two tail designs. The investiation included tests of two wing-tip shapes on the swept-back wing.nThe results of the tests indicated that for the model with a tail design considered unsatisfactory as regards spin recovery, sweeping the wings back 40° improved the recovery characteristics appreciably.
